Online Slot is a game of chance where players can win money by spinning reels. The winning combinations of symbols are determined by random number generators (RNGs), which create a unique sequence each time the game is played. Unlike traditional casino games, online slots are regulated and can be accessed from multiple devices, including mobile phones. This allows for more transparency and security, which increases player confidence in the fairness of the games. In addition, online slot games often feature progressive jackpots that increase over time and can have life-changing payouts.
Gamification has been a major influence on the evolution of online slot machines, with providers using a wide variety of levels, bonuses, awards, sounds, animations, sharing buttons, and leaderboards to keep players engaged. These features drive user loyalty and help them feel like they are making progress in their gameplay journey. The future of online slot is likely to continue this trend, with a focus on personalization and player agency.
